Join Emma Barnett and Science & Discovery category judge Professor Lord Robert Winston as we continue our journey through the history of science and discovery in England. Historic England's Jane Sidell and UCLA's Professor Soraya de Chadarevian tell the story of Rosalind Franklin's extraordinary contribution to science, as we explore why ten places have been chosen from hundreds of your nominations.
